After four years of hard work, Luka will be rewarded by getting a lot more
pine time. Curletti is hardly the prototypical Big Ten center, but right
now he is playing more aggressively than Mircovic and appears to be stronger
and more athletic. The announcers during the Michigan game claimed that
Carmody was "experimenting" with the "smaller" lineup but could not use it
all season. To the contrary, I believe Mr. Bill has finally realized that
the Cats cannot and will not win with Mircovic at center. I don't know if
they'll win with Curletti in that position either, but right now he is the
better man for the job. As Alan remarked, you can thank him for the
Michigan State win.
